Dive into a captivating 19-minute TED talk by marine biologist Tierney Thys, exploring the fascinating world of the Mola mola, or giant ocean sunfish. Discover the unique behaviors of these massive creatures as they bask in the open sea, feast on jellyfish, and receive underwater massages. Gain valuable insights into life in the vast ocean through Thys' engaging presentation, which offers a rare glimpse into the habits and habitats of these enigmatic marine giants. Learn how studying these behemoths provides crucial clues about the broader ecosystem of the open ocean, enhancing our understanding of marine biology and conservation.
